Posted - 06/10/2009 : 20:16:42 Abseilers Take Plunge For Valleys Hospice Source - South Wales Argus
AROUND 50 brave Gwent residents took on a 60ft abseiling challenge at the weekend to raise money for the Heads of the Valleys Hospice.
Adults and children ranging from 11 to 60 years old abseiled down the Nine Arches Viaduct in Tredegar. The total amount raised has not yet been confirmed but it is hoped a target of at least £2,000 will be reached. All the money raised will go towards the hospice which provides free, high quality care for people suffering from cancer in Blaenau Gwent as well as support for their families. Amongst those taking part in the challenge were Blaenau Gwent’s Executive Member for Leisure, Cllr Jason Owen, Director of Leisure Services, Lynn Phillips and Tourism Officer Alyson Tippings. Fundraiser for Hospice of the Valleys, Helen Morgan said: “The atmosphere on the day was great and everyone who took on the challenge completed it.
